General site details

Site nameNam Cat Tien Forest
AsiaFlux site codeNCT
LocationVietnam
Position11º 26' 29.9" N, 107º24' 3.8" E
Elevation156 m above sea level
SlopeNegligible
Terrain typeFlat
Area38,302 ha (area of Nam Cat Tien)
Fetch500-700 m
Climate Tropical monsoon climate (Am)
Mean annual air temperature26.2 degree C
Mean annual precipitation2470 mm
Vegetation typeTropical monsoon valley tall-stand forest
Dominant Species (Overstory)Lagestroemia caluculata, Afzelia xylocarpa, Sindora siamensis, Tetrameles nudiflora, Hopea odorata, Haldina (syn.Adina) cordifolia, Aglaia sp., Ficus spp., Sterculia cf. cochinchinensis.
Dominant Species (Understory)Achasma cf. macrocheilos, Globba cf.pendula, Stachlianthus campanulatus, Zingiber gramineum, Alpinia sp., Zingiber sp.Aglaonema fumeum, Amorphophallus opertus, Pseudodracontium latifolium, Bolbitis annamensis, Dianella nemorosa, Leea cf. rubra, Peliosanthes teta, Pellionia cf. deveauana, Pseuderantemum crenulatum, Strobilanthes sp., Clerodendrum sp., Commelina sp.,Murdannia sp., Pandanus sp., Selaginella spp.
Canopy heightAbout 35 m
AgeAbout 200 years old ( the age of the oldest trees is 600-800 years old)
LAI N/A
Soil typeDystric Cambisols

Observation

Eddy Covariance method (CO2)

System Open-path system(CO2, latent, sensible heat fluxes)
Wind speed Three-dimensional sonic anemometer-thermometer (CSAT3, Campbell Scientific Inc., USA)
Air temperatureThree-dimensional sonic anemometer-thermometer (CSAT3, Campbell Scientific Inc., USA)
Water vaporOpen-path CO2,/H2,O analyzer (LI-7500, LI-COR Inc., USA
CO2 Open-path CO2,/H2,O analyzer (LI-7500, LI-COR Inc., USA)
Measurement height50 m
Sampling frequency10 Hz
Averaging time 30 min
Data loggerMicrologger (CR3000, Campbell Scientific Inc., USA)
Data storageCompact Flash Module (CFM100, Campbell Scientific, USA)
Original dataRaw data
